COMMENTS
Promotional issue.
Capitol records only issued four true promotional 45 singles in 1967 and 1968:
  • "Strawberry Fields Forever / Penny Lane" (Capitol P-5810, released february 1967)
  • "All You Need Is Love / Baby You're A Rich Man" (Capitol P-5964, released july 1967)
  • "Hello Goodbye / I Am The Walrus" (Capitol P-2056, released october 1967)
  • "Lady Madonna / The Inner Light" (Capitol P-2138, released march 1968)
This title is the 4th. of those four green label promotional singles and accompanied by its own original capitol records generic sleeve.
All genuine pressings of this single were pressed at Capitol's Los Angeles plant (look for an asterisk * in the dead-wax) .

Regular record:
First Press: Orange and yellow swirl label without "subsidary" print.
The picture sleeve for the single features a playful color photo of the group that occupies the right third of the sleeve. The face of the Beatles, each titled at the different angle, appear one on top of the other, as if peaking out from behind a partially open door. The left two-thirds of the sleeve has a blue background with the song titles, Capitol logo and catalog number 2138 in yellow.
A circled "PRINTED IN U.S.A." appears in white in the lower left corner of the "Lady Madonna" side of the sleeve.
Both variations of the sleeve have straight cut tops.

There are East Coast and West Coast version.
1) East Coast press: picture sleeve issued in straight cut top.
Has a reddish tint that gives the faces a pink coloration and the blue background a hint of purple.
The left and right sides of the folded paper visible on the "Lady Madonna" side are straight.
2) West Coast press: picture sleeve issued straight cut top.
Has a greenish tint that is visible on the faces and gives the blue background an almost faded look.
The left and right sides of the folded paper visible on the "The Inner Light" side are bowed outward at the bottom.

The singles were also packaged with a folded flyer, promoting membership in the Official Beatles Fan Club.

COMMENTS
In 1968, as part of a corporate restructuring of Capitol and EMI, Capitol Records, Inc. became a wholly owned subsidiary of a new entity known as Capitol Industries, Inc.

The decision was made to identify the new arrangement on subsequent Capitol releases. This required the reprinting of 45 and album labels to reflect the new ownership.

For single releases, the perimeter print was changed to “MFD. BY CAPITOL RECORDS, INC., A SUBSIDIARY OF CAPITOL INDUSTRIES, INC., U.S.A.”

There are four basic variations of the subsidiary
swirls:
(1) Keystone labels with black perimeter print (Scranton)
(2) Keystone labels with white perimeter print (Scranton)
(3) Bert-Co labels with white perimeter print (Los Angeles)
(4) Small print labels with white perimeter print (usually Los Angeles)

The black perimeter print was used on labels printed from mid-August 1968 through mid-October 1968, at which time white perimeter print was used through April 1969.
